‘Red Money’ by Fergus Hume is an enthralling crime novel that takes readers into the seedy underbelly of Victorian London. The story revolves around a notorious criminal mastermind known as The Red Mephisto, who is orchestrating a series of daring heists and leaving a trail of bloodshed in his wake.

When a wealthy merchant is found brutally murdered with a crimson-stained banknote left at the crime scene, Detective Horace Byrant is assigned to the perplexing case. As he delves deeper into the twisted world of greed, betrayal, and deception, Byrant finds himself entangled in a dangerous game of cat and mouse with The Red Mephisto.

Hume’s vivid descriptions, atmospheric settings, and intricate plot twists keep readers guessing until the final pages. ‘Red Money’ is a gripping tale of crime, suspense, and relentless pursuit, showcasing Hume’s skill in crafting compelling mysteries.
